Flowsheet Development of A Refractory Gold Ore To …

The ball mill circuit consists of two stages of grinding. The primary ball mill reduces the size of the HPGR product stream which is then sized by hydro cyclone. The ball mills are rubber lined and relines occur every year. The primary mill is 9.0 MW and uses 50mm steel balls, and the secondary mill is 6.2 MW and uses 20 mm steel balls.

Ball vs Rod vs Roll Mills

dalmatiangirl61: In the order you have listed; a ball mill can fine grind down to <400 mesh if needed, a rod mill will efficiently grind to 150/200 mesh range, and a roll mill can do a +/- 100 mesh. The ball and rod mills are similar in appearence, as a large rotating lined cylindrical tube filled with either metal balls or long rods used as the …

Gold Fields South Deep Gold Mine

When ore enters the plant from underground it first needs to be milled to reduce its size so that the gold is liberated from the host rock. South Deep's milling circuit consists of a single-stage semi-autogenous grinding mill (SAG) and a pebble crusher for primary milling, followed by secondary milling using two overflow ball mills.

Ore Processing | OceanaGold

Ore processing is a 24 hour operation. Ore is stockpiled at the processing plant, and the process begins by feeding the ore into a hopper with a loader. The ore is conveyed, and lime is added to raise its pH. Following crushing through a jaw crusher, the ore is fed into the semi autogenous grinding (SAG) mill along with water and steel balls.

AMIT 135: Lesson 7 Ball Mills & Circuits – Mining Mill …

Mill Type Overview. Three types of mill design are common. The Overflow Discharge mill is best suited for fine grinding to 75 – 106 microns.; The Diaphram or Grate Discharge mill keeps coarse particles within the mill for additional grinding and typically used for grinds to 150 – 250 microns.; The Center-Periphery Discharge mill has feed reporting from both …

How to design a Ball Mill

You also need a rod mill work index to design a ball mill operating on a coarse feed, above about 4 mm. Q1: You design for a typical percentage of critical speed, usually 75% of critical. Then you iterate the mill diameter using a Morrell C-model or equation to get the RPM that corresponds to 75% for that mill diameter.
